TICKET FAC-MAILMOVE

Mail room relocating from B1 east to B1 west corridor over the weekend. Night shift: shift the sorting racks and franking bench after 22:00 Saturday. Do not move the locked courier cabinet — Halver Logistics collects it Monday. New room door is on the refurbished reader, so the old fobs won't work. Use the temporary pass below until permanent badges sync.

door code, hahop-bawif: bdg-B-76

Quick heads-up on Pinwheel UI versioning: we cut a minor release every sprint, and anything touching component props needs a changeset file in the PR. No changeset, no merge — the bot will nag you. Majors are rare and go through the design council first. The full policy, with examples of what counts as breaking, lives on the internal page below.

wiki page, bahip-yahip: https://grafana.qirvanlabs.corp/browse/display/projects/cc3a1b9dbfc9

Step 4: Configure the PickPath optimizer on the Larkmoor warehouse node. After the binary is unpacked, copy env.sample to /opt/pickpath/.env and confirm the WAREHOUSE_ZONE and BATCH_WINDOW values match the site profile sheet the ops lead provided. Support staff should not edit the routing weights section; those are managed by the Fennick scheduling service and sync automatically every hour. The optimizer will refuse to start until it can authenticate against the Fennick queue broker. Add the broker credential on the next line of the .env file.

vault entry, fadup-tagag: RELAY_SECRET8=2fd92179